Halloween at Crafts and Me

Hello!!!  I'm back again with a new creation for Crafts & Me Halloween Challenge.  For this I went with monochrome and chose Elainia by Hannah Lynn who is a cute little Vampire.  I thought I had some black flowers but a rummage through my stash and I have everything but black!  I did find these Cala Lilies though which I thought went well with the theme (I think it could also be used as a gothy birthday card)
I've coloured with promarkers in cool greys.  For the hair which you might find a bit scary from the stamp I just flicked lines ending in black (use a fine nib or a tria marker for the extra fine lines)
The face and skin I used the blender, cool grey 1, 2 and 3.

The background papers are Crafts and Me Floral Fantasy Monotone.  I mounted on a shimmer white card and some black/violet core'denations card which is a black card stock you scratch the top layer off to reveal the colour "core" in this case a violet.  I've added some white pearls and mirror squares.

Promarkers used:

Skin - Ivory, blush, coral, cinnamon
Hair - Pastel yellow, burnt sienna, cinnamon
Clothes - Ice grey 1, 3 & 4, sunkissed pink, dusky rose, antique pink

Pink & Sparkly at Crafts and Me

Well we're over to Karen to host her first challenge at Crafts and Me this week and she has chosen the favourite theme of lots of us - Pink & Sparkly :D :D :D

For this I used the digi stamp by Hannah Lynn called Moonglow which I think will become a firm favourite with me as she has lovely lines to colour.  I went for just a few strands of a darker pink using mulberry and lighter pinks using baby pink and the pink lavender flexmarker on her hair.  Her skin is coloured with ivory, blush, coral, cinnamon, soft peach and cocoa and I think I used some rose pink on her cheeks!
All the white bits (on her top, flower and spine of wings) are glittered with glamour dust and the flowers are all glittered with stickles crystal.  The boingy things in the flowers already came glittered :)
Thats not green card on there BTW its holographic silver.  Isnt it funy how your tastes change, 3 years ago I used to despise holographic card now I love it!

Flowers are from wild orchid, the cute butterfly is by papermania and I've used a butterfly embossing folder which brand escapes me!
